Job SummaryThe Institute for Social Research (ISR) Administrative Core, supporting the Center for Political Studies (CPS),
Population Studies Center (PSC), and Research Center for Group Dynamics (RCGD), is seeking a highly organized, customer-focused administrative professional to provide comprehensive administrative support.
This position supports a wide variety of center operations, including seminars, conferences, meetings, training programs, procurement, travel, financial transactions, and general office administration. The successful candidate will thrive in a collaborative environment, manage multiple priorities, and deliver exceptional customer service to faculty, staff, students, postdoctoral fellows, and visitors.
This position is part of the Administrative Core and will also provide dedicated support to the Research Center for Group Dynamics and the PSC Training Program

Administrative & Office Operations
Serve as the primary reception and administrative contact for assigned centers by answering phones, greeting visitors, maintaining office supplies, and coordinating center communications.
Manage center email distribution lists, mailing lists, and other communication tools.
Provide general administrative support to faculty, staff, students, trainees, and visitors.
Coordinate procurement activities for faculty, staff, students, and research teams while ensuring compliance with University policies, sponsor requirements, and procurement best practices as required within a sponsored research environment.
Initiate and prepare purchasing documentation and requests, obtain competitive bids when required, coordinate use of strategic suppliers, and complete sole source justifications as appropriate.
Process travel and business expense reimbursements and maintain accurate financial records and tracking.
Meetings, Events & Travel
Plan and coordinate seminars, conferences, workshops, retreats, committee meetings, training activities, and other center events.
Arrange travel for faculty, staff, students, trainees, and visitors, including itineraries and complex meeting schedules.
Coordinate meeting logistics, agendas, registrations, catering, and eventcommunications.
Additional Senior-Level Responsibilities
Senior-level staff may also:
Process facilities requests, building access, key requests, office moves, and space-related activities.
Support financial reconciliation, project/grant administration, fund corrections, and financial data tracking.
Provide backup support for temporary employee timekeeping and payroll processes.
Assist with administrative support for research projects, faculty, students, and postdoctoral fellows as workload permits.
Additional duties may include mail distribution, shipping and receiving, hosting visitors, and other administrative support as assigned.
